Cuttack: A coaching centre at Chandi Mandir square in Cuttack was sealed for violation of Covid-19 norms on Thursday. The authorities of Cuttack Municipal Corporation (CMC) sealed the coaching centre after finding violation of the existing Covid-19 protocols issued by the Odisha government.

Apart from the coaching centre, a super market was also sealed in Cuttack for gross violation of social distancing norms issued to keep the spread of Covid-19 under check.

The super market (Mela Sale) was operating from Hind Cinema premises at Ranihat. During a surprise raid by a joint enforcement team of Commissionerate Police and CMC, it was found that the necessary social distancing norms were openly flouted at the shopping complex.

Apart from this, the joint enforcement squad also found that the concerned market was overcrowded and it was subsequently sealed.

It is pertinent to mention here that there has been a spurt in Covid-19 cases in several parts of the State. The rise in daily cases has now emerged as a concern with the authorities and officials stressing on strict compliance of the Covid-19 protocols.

CMC Commissioner Ananya Das today took stock of the arrangements made at Cuttack Railway Station for screening the visitors/ returnees from the high-risk states. COVID test of people with ILI and SARI-like symptoms and those returning from the high-risk states is being done at the Railway station.
